Transaction 8c7a2d803cf13bc7743435eea54639e4dfcb8c95cc7b734173d3939b0ad6516b
1 Input
1 Output
-
8c7a2d803cf13bc7743435eea54639e4dfcb8c95cc7b734173d3939b0ad6516b:0
- value
- 514289
- script pubkey
- OP_0 OP_PUSHBYTES_20 bde742afed0241d642ad86b96fa3d32f7a1d56e2
- address
- bc1qhhn59tldqfqavs4ds6uklg7n9aap64hzkvpkmq